Present: managing director, finance director, legal counsel. The meeting reviewed the licensing dispute with Tressway Components over the Vantia sensor patents. Counsel reported that mediation is scheduled for next month and recommended provisioning for a settlement in the range previously discussed. The board was asked to approve additional legal spend and a pause on new Vantia shipments to the Ostrel market pending resolution. Both items carried unanimously. The chair then asked that one matter be minuted separately for the board.

management briefing: Only 33 of the 205 pilot accounts renewed Kasath, so a churn review is set for October 17. Weniusek Logistics is in early talks to buy Holethax Freight for about $345.6 million.

Ticket #4182 — Gateway connection failures under burst traffic

Several plugin authors report intermittent 429 responses from the Brindlewick API gateway when exceeding 120 requests per minute. Please implement exponential backoff in your plugin's retry logic before escalating. To reproduce the throttling behavior against the staging quota database, connect using the string below.

replica DSN, bagaf-bagep: mssql://praion_svc:7RJjXrE@db-3c46.halixcorp.internal:5432/zorix

**Runbook 7.3 — Greenhouse Drift Patch (VerdaLoop)**

Before promoting build 412, confirm the humidity sensor drift correction table has been recalibrated against the Brinmoor test bench and that all three controller profiles pass the 48-hour soak. Tag the release only after the drift delta stays under 0.4%. Sign the firmware bundle using the key that follows.

signing key of yahog-hawif = bky4_U9Eo

CI note: flaky DNS in the Marrowbank test pool. Resolver occasionally returns stale records for the internal stub registry, causing intermittent connection failures in integration jobs. Retries mask it but waste ~8 min per run. Workaround: pin the resolver cache TTL to zero in the job container. Permanent fix tracked separately. If you see this again, compare the failing run against the trace token below.

build token for tajeg-bajep: htk14_409ba9df6b8acb